/* Written by Bruno Haible <bruno@clisp.org>, 2008.  */

#include <assert.h>
#include <locale.h>
#include <stdio.h>
#include <wchar.h>

int
main (int argc, char *argv[])
{
  int c, i;

  /* configure should already have checked that the locale is supported.  */
  if (setlocale (LC_ALL, "") == NULL) {
        fprintf(stderr, "unable to set standard locale\n");
    return 1;
  }

  assert (btowc (EOF) == WEOF);

  for (i = '1'; i <= '2'; ++i) {
    switch (i)
      {
      case '1':
        /* Locale encoding is ISO-8859-1 or ISO-8859-15.  */
        printf("ISO8859-1 ...\n");

        if (setlocale (LC_ALL, "en_US.ISO8859-1") == NULL) {
          fprintf(stderr, "unable to set ISO8859-1 locale, skipping\n");
          break;
        }

        for (c = 0; c < 0x80; c++)
          assert (btowc (c) == (wint_t)c);
        for (c = 0xA0; c < 0x100; c++)
          assert (btowc (c) != WEOF);
        break;

      case '2':
        /* Locale encoding is UTF-8.  */
        printf("UTF-8 ...\n");

        if (setlocale (LC_ALL, "en_US.utf-8") == NULL) {
          fprintf(stderr, "unable to set en_US.UTF-8 locale, skipping\n");
          break;
        }

        for (c = 0; c < 0x80; c++)
          assert (btowc (c) == (wint_t)c);
        for (c = 0x80; c < 0x100; c++)
                assert (btowc (c) == WEOF);
        break;
      }
  }

  return 0;
}
